What is a DMV Eye Test Chart?

Are you preparing to take your driver's license test at the DMV? One of the most important parts of the test is the vision exam, which checks your ability to see clearly and safely operate a vehicle. To help you prepare, you can use a DMV eye test chart printable. This chart is a simulated version of the actual eye test you will take at the DMV, and it can help you assess your vision and identify any potential problems.

The DMV eye test chart is typically a Snellen chart, which is a type of eye chart that measures visual acuity. The chart consists of a series of lines with letters of decreasing size, and you will be asked to read the letters on each line to determine your level of visual acuity. By using a DMV eye test chart printable, you can practice reading the chart and get a sense of what to expect during the actual test.

How to Use a DMV Eye Test Chart Printable To use a DMV eye test chart printable, simply download and print the chart, then follow the instructions provided. Typically, you will be asked to place the chart at a distance of 20 feet, cover one eye, and read the letters on the chart with the other eye. You can use the chart to practice taking the test and to assess your vision. By practicing with a DMV eye test chart printable, you can feel more confident and prepared when you take the actual test at the DMV.
